The last time D’Angelo Russell played for the Brooklyn Nets, the team was in a much different position. He led a rebuilding team to the NBA postseason before being shipped away. Now, could Russell rejoin the Nets as they look to compete for a title via a trade from the Minnesota Timberwolves?

The Timberwolves were able to get into the postseason and gave the Memphis Grizzlies all they could handle in the first round. Russell is entering the final year of his contract in Minnesota, which makes him an option to trade. With Anthony Edwards emerging as a star, it gives Minnesota some options.

Heading into the season, the Timberwolves were at the forefront of many trade rumors because of the big names they have on the roster. Karl-Anthony Towns continues to be one of the best centers in the game and is close with Russell. It will be interesting to see if that factors into who the team moves this offseason.

As for the Nets, they need to re-shape their roster in order to win right away. With Kyrie Irving and Kevin Durant on the roster, Brooklyn features one of the best duos in the league but has struggled to put the right pieces around them.

The James Harden experiment did not work and now it looks as though Ben Simmons is a question mark as well.

It is imperative that the Nets find a way to win next season with the duo that they have in place. If there is another deal to be made, this is one that could land Russell in Brooklyn this offseason.
